How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Redondo Beach?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Redondo Beach Studio Apartments | $2,275 | $2,275 | $2,275 |
| North Redondo Beach 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,345 | $1,760 | $3,400 |
| North Redondo Beach 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,074 | $1,599 | $4,950 |
| North Redondo Beach 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,306 | $3,250 | $6,800 |
